New Year, New Adventure

Our pediatrician told us, at Asa's last appointment, that we could start solid food anytime now.  He suggested that it would become particularly necessary when Asa actually stops sleeping through the night, as that will mean that he isn't getting enough calories during the day to carry him over.  Now, he has had a couple of rough nights recently, probably more due to traveling than caloric intake, and he did sleep 11 hours last night (!), but he hasn't been napping.  He'll eat, then he'll be happy and active, and by the time he falls asleep, he's close to being hungry again.  Makes for short naps and a cranky baby.

So tonight, we started our foray into rice cereal.



He's not wearing a dress - we double-layered bib and burp cloth.  The first time was bound to be messy!



The verdict?  Well, our drool monster was an understandably spitty eater, and he didn't eat a whole lot, but he seemed to enjoy what he did eat.  He opened his mouth pretty well for the spoon, if that's any indication, and swallowed a fair amount of each bite.



We'll do cereal for a while, but we're already planning the next little adventure - sweet peas, courtesy of Santa Claus in Asa's stocking!
